Dhaka, Jan. 29 -- The interim government has decided to sell the pledged shares of two Beximco Ltd entities to clear the unpaid wages of workers in 16 factories of the conglomerate, said Labour and Employment Adviser Brig Gen (retd) M Sakhawat Hussain on Tuesday.

The Bangladesh Security Exchange Commission (BSEC) and the Financial Institutions Division (FID) will take the initiative to sell off the pledged shares of Beximco Pharmaceuticals and Shinepukur Ceramics within the next month.

M Sakhawat Hossain disclosed the information at a press briefing yesterday after a meeting of the advisory council committee on Beximco Industrial Park in the conference room of the shipping ministry at the Bangladesh Secretariat.
